  • Publication number: 20240063320
    Abstract: The present invention relates to a photovoltaic module backsheet comprising, in order: photovoltaic module backsheet comprising a functional layer and a weather-resistant layer, wherein the backsheet is free of fluorinated polymers, characterized in that: i) the functional layer comprises a blend of polyethylene and a polyethylene copolymer, wherein at least 50 wt. % of the functional layer is polyethylene; and ii) the weather-resistant layer comprises, a first sub-layer facing the functional layer and a second sub-layer, wherein a) each of the first sub-layer and the second sub-layer comprise at least 50 wt. % polypropylene; and b) the second sub-layer has a lowest glass transition temperature (Tg) below ?40° C. The present invention also relates to a process for producing the backsheet and a photovoltaic module comprising the backsheet according to the present invention.

  • Publication number: 20210151617
    Abstract: The present invention relates to a multi-layer material sheet comprising an NIR-reflective, translucent polymeric layer having a reflectance of more than 20% of all light with a wavelength from 750 nm to 1000 nm and a transmission of more than 50% of all light with a wavelength from 380 nm to 750 nm and an NIR-reflective, colored polymeric layer having a reflectance of more than 25% of all light with a wavelength from 1000 nm to 2100 nm. The present invention also relates to a backsheet suitable for use in a photovoltaic module, said backsheet comprising said multi-layer material sheet; and to a photovoltaic module comprising said backsheet.

  • Patent number: 10196539
    Abstract: The invention relates to thermosetting powder coating compositions comprising an unsaturated resin comprising ethylenic unsaturations and a thermal radical initiator comprising a first thermal radical initiator, wherein the first thermal radical initiator is a methyl-substituted benzoyl peroxide abbreviated herein as MBPO. The invention further relates to a process for making said thermosetting powder coating composition and processes for coating an article with said thermosetting powder coating composition. The invention further relates to a cured thermosetting powder coating composition derived upon curing of the thermosetting powder coating composition of the invention. The invention further relates to an article having coated thereon said thermosetting powder coating composition as well as to an article having coated and cured thereon said thermosetting powder coating composition.
